In the opinion of the authors, the greatest gap in the field of semantics today is the lack of sufficient knowledge regarding the precise relations (similarities, differences, presupposition relations, and the like) between the meaning-carrying elements of a language. The acquisition of this knowledge will lead to the uncovering of the semantic structure of the language in question. The present monograph reports on an effort to develop an inductive approach to the identification and description of semantic relations. It is proposed that such a description will result in the formulation of a semantic classification of pertinent linguistic units.
